Report Key Statistics

Market Research Future's comprehensive analysis indicates that the Fossil Fuel New Energy Generation Market was valued at approximately USD 1,657.05 billion in 2024, with projections showing a significant expansion to USD 3,185.06 billion by 2035. This represents a compound annual growth rate (CAGR) of 6.12% during the forecast period from 2025 to 2035. The market's strong growth trajectory reflects the continued importance of fossil fuels in the global energy mix, complemented by investments in cleaner technologies.

The power output capacity segment analysis shows that the 1,500 MW to 2,000 MW range currently dominates the market, benefiting from economies of scale that enable companies to optimize operations and lower per-unit production costs. However, the 'Up to 500 MW' segment is emerging as the fastest-growing, due to increasing demand for modular and flexible energy solutions that can be deployed quickly in response to regional energy needs.

Industry Trends: Technological Integration and Hybrid Energy Systems

A defining trend in the fossil fuel new energy generation market is technological integration. Innovations such as carbon capture and storage, along with enhanced efficiency systems, are being adopted to mitigate environmental impacts. This trend indicates a shift towards more sustainable practices within traditional energy frameworks, with ExxonMobil investing heavily in carbon capture technologies while continuing to leverage its existing infrastructure.

The emergence of hybrid energy systems is another powerful trend reshaping the market. By combining fossil fuel generation with renewable sources, these systems may offer a more reliable energy supply while reducing overall emissions. This approach suggests a potential pathway for a more sustainable energy future, as stakeholders adapt to changing regulatory landscapes and seek to balance energy security with environmental responsibility.

Challenges: Regulatory Pressure and Transition Risk

Despite positive growth projections, the fossil fuel new energy generation market faces challenges related to increasing regulatory pressure and transition risk. Governments worldwide are implementing stricter emissions standards and incentivizing cleaner technologies, creating uncertainty for traditional fossil fuel assets. Additionally, the growing momentum behind renewable energy and decarbonization targets poses long-term transition risk for fossil fuel-dependent businesses, requiring strategic adaptation and diversification.
